Основания HTML и CSS для стартующих

Основания HTML и CSS для стартующих

Построение сайтов берёт начало с изучения двух важнейших технологий. HTML отвечает за организацию и содержимое веб-страниц. CSS регулирует зрительным дизайном элементов.

Специалисты задействуют HTML для расположения текста, картинок, гиперссылок и других компонентов. CSS позволяет устанавливать тона, гарнитуры, размеры и расположение контейнеров. Эти языки действуют совместно и дополняются друг друга.

Овладение 7casino даёт путь к сфере веб-разработчика. Понимание фундаментальных принципов способствует строить работающие и эстетичные порталы. Новички профессионалы могут быстро получить прикладные компетенции и задействовать их в реальных проектах.

Что такое HTML и зачем он требуется сайту

HTML интерпретируется как HyperText Markup Language. Язык разметки определяет структуру веб-документов и упорядочивает наполнение веб-страниц. Браузеры читают HTML-код и выводят сведения в доступном для пользователей формате.

Каждый элемент веб-страницы описывается специальными директивами. Названия, параграфы, перечни, таблицы и формы генерируются с помощью меток. Элементы представляют собой инструкции, размещённые в угловые скобки. Браузер интерпретирует эти команды и формирует графическое представление содержимого.

Без HTML невозможно разработать 7К казино любого вида. Язык разметки служит основанием для всех веб-ресурсов. Поисковые сервисы обрабатывают HTML-структуру для индексации веб-страниц. Корректная структура улучшает места веб-ресурса в результатах запроса.

HTML непрерывно эволюционирует и приобретает свежие опции. Актуальная редакция HTML5 поддерживает видео, аудио и интерактивные блоки. Разработчики могут вставлять мультимедийный содержимое без дополнительных модулей. Смысловые элементы помогают казино 7к лучше осознавать роль различных блоков веб-страницы.

Ключевые метки и организация веб-страницы

Любой HTML-документ содержит ясную древовидную архитектуру. Корневой элемент html вмещает всё контент страницы. Внутри размещаются два основных блока: head и body.

Секция head хранит вспомогательную данные о странице. Здесь определяется титул страницы, подключаются стили и скрипты. Пользователи не наблюдают наполнение этого раздела непосредственно. Блок body вмещает весь доступный материал.

Для упорядочивания материала задействуются различные теги:

  • h1-h6 формируют названия различных степеней
  • p формирует текстовые параграфы
  • a создаёт линки на другие веб-страницы
  • img добавляет графику в файл
  • ul и ol создают маркерные и нумерованные перечни
  • table организует сведения в табличном формате

Смысловые метки превращают структуру более читаемой. Элемент header обозначает верхнюю часть сайта. Тег nav объединяет навигационные ссылки. Контейнер main включает главное контент веб-страницы. Footer размещается в подвальной секции и включает контактную информацию.

Грамотная структура файла критична для доступности. Приложения чтения с экрана применяют 7k casino для навигации по веб-странице. Структурированная структура элементов облегчает понимание контента всеми категориями пользователей. Корректный программа действует корректно во всех актуальных браузерах.

Как CSS отвечает за визуальный вид веб-ресурса

CSS декодируется как Cascading Style Sheets. Каскадные таблицы стилей определяют графическое оформление HTML-элементов. Технология разделяет оформление от организации документа.

Без стилей все сайты выглядят однообразно. Браузер показывает текст чёрным цветом на белом фоновом цвете. Заголовки приобретают стандартные величины. CSS даёт возможность поменять любой параметр внешнего вида.

Стили можно добавить тремя вариантами. Отдельный файл присоединяется с HTML-документом посредством метку link. Внутренние стили помещаются в элементе style. Инлайновые стили прописываются в свойстве элемента.

Каскадность подразумевает очерёдность применения правил. Инлайновые стили получают наивысший вес. Внутренние стили переопределяют отдельные. Браузер использует наиболее точное инструкцию к каждому компоненту.

CSS контролирует всеми зрительными параметрами. Разработчики определяют цвета фона и текста. Стили изменяют размеры, поля и обводки элементов. Актуальный 7К казино задействует анимации и переходы для создания интерактивных эффектов.

Селекторы, атрибуты и значения в CSS

Инструкция CSS формируется из трёх частей. Селектор определяет элемент для стилизования. Атрибут задаёт особенность стилизации. Параметр устанавливает точный значение.

Селекторы определяют элементы по различным критериям. Селектор тега применяет стили ко всем компонентам определённого вида. Селектор класса взаимодействует с параметром class. Селектор идентификатора отбирает уникальный элемент по свойству id.

Составные селекторы формируют более точные директивы. Селектор потомка определяет вставленные теги. Селектор дочернего элемента функционирует только с непосредственными детьми. Псевдоклассы применяют стили при конкретных состояниях.

Параметры определяют различные элементы дизайна. Свойства color и background-color контролируют цветовой палитрой. Параметры width и height определяют величины. Параметры margin и padding регулируют интервалы.

Параметры записываются в разных видах. Цвета указываются в шестнадцатеричном формате, RGB или наименованиями. Размеры измеряются в пикселях, процентах или пропорциональных мерах. Корректное использование селекторов помогает казино 7к результативно регулировать оформлением совокупности тегов.

Управление с тонами, гарнитурами и отступами

Цветовое оформление создаёт зрительную восприятие веб-страницы. Свойство color изменяет цвет надписи. Свойство background-color определяет задний план элемента. Тона записываются несколькими вариантами: названиями, шестнадцатеричными кодами или значениями RGB.

Шестнадцатеричный вид стартует с знака решётки. Код формируется из шести элементов, обозначающих красный, зелёный и синий составляющие. Формат RGB применяет числовые величины от 0 до 255 для каждого компонента. Формат RGBA добавляет параметр прозрачности.

Типографика сказывается на восприятие материала. Свойство font-family устанавливает семейство шрифта. Свойство font-size задаёт габарит символов. Параметр font-weight регулирует насыщенность начертания. Параметр line-height устанавливает межстрочный интервал.

Стандартные шрифты присутствуют на всех платформах. Внешние гарнитуры загружаются с внешних хостов. Ресурс Google Fonts предоставляет свободную библиотеку шрифтов. Программисты перечисляют несколько шрифтов в последовательности важности.

Интервалы создают место около блоков. Свойство margin формирует внешние отступы между блоками. Параметр padding формирует внутренние поля от границ до содержимого. Интервалы можно определять для каждой края раздельно или одним значением одновременно для всех граней. Умелое задействование 7k casino усиливает графическую структуру и восприятие контента.

Блочная концепция и размещение элементов

Блочная модель характеризует архитектуру каждого HTML-элемента. Концепция формируется из четырёх секций: контента, внутреннего интервала, границы и внешнего интервала. Знание этой идеи важно для точного регулирования размерами.

Секция наполнения вмещает текст и изображения. Внутренний интервал padding формирует область между контентом и границей. Рамка border очерчивает элемент видимой чертой. Наружный отступ margin создаёт интервал до соседних контейнеров.

Свойство box-sizing меняет расчёт габаритов. Значение content-box включает только контент. Вариант border-box включает padding и border в суммарную ширину.

Параметр display задаёт тип представления. Блочные блоки используют всю имеющуюся пространство. Inline блоки располагаются в одной ряду. Значение inline-block сочетает особенности обоих режимов.

Свойство position управляет расположением. Вариант relative смещает блок относительно первоначального места. Absolute размещает компонент относительно внешнего элемента. Новейший 7К казино применяет Flexbox и Grid для создания многоуровневых структур.

Гибкая верстка для разнообразных аппаратов

Адаптивная разработка предоставляет верное отображение сайта на всех экранах. Посетители посещают на веб-страницы с компьютеров, планшетов и телефонов. Дизайн должен адаптироваться под размер экрана автоматически.

Медиазапросы задействуют стили в связи от характеристик аппарата. Правило @media анализирует ширину монитора и другие параметры. Специалисты создают отдельные наборы стилей для разных промежутков габаритов.

Принцип mobile-first открывает проектирование с версии для мобильных устройств. Базовые стили определяют дизайн для маленьких экранов. Медиазапросы добавляют расширения для больших мониторов.

Адаптивные сетки используют относительные меры расчёта. Ширина блоков устанавливается в процентах вместо постоянных точек. Flexbox и Grid формируют отзывчивые компоновки без комплексных расчётов.

Изображения требуют особого подхода при адаптации. Атрибут max-width со параметром 100% исключает выступание иллюстраций за границы элемента. Параметр srcset скачивает иллюстрации разнообразного размера. Корректная реализация 7k casino повышает пользовательский опыт на всех категориях платформ.

Типичные недочёты новичков при разработке с HTML и CSS

Новички программисты делают стандартные промахи при создании веб-страниц. Знание типичных недочётов способствует избежать их в собственных разработках. Коррекция недочётов на начальных фазах экономит время и усиливает качество кода.

Ключевые недочёты при взаимодействии с структурой и стилями:

  • Незакрытые теги разрушают организацию страницы и вызывают к ошибочному отображению
  • Применение старых элементов вместо современных семантических элементов
  • Отсутствие замещающего текста для изображений уменьшает доступность материала
  • Inline стили в HTML усложняют поддержку и модификацию стилизации
  • Неправильная иерархия элементов создаёт конфликты в архитектуре
  • Чрезмерное использование идентификаторов вместо классов сужает вторичное задействование стилей

Проблемы с CSS также возникают регулярно. Начинающие забывают указывать величины расчёта для цифровых значений. Излишне специфичные селекторы затрудняют переопределение стилей. Отсутствие обнуления стилей обозревателя вызывает отличия в визуализации на разнообразных системах.

Игнорирование кроссбраузерной совместимости ведёт к ошибкам. Страница может отлично смотреться в одном обозревателе и ошибочно в другом. Верификация скрипта посредством специализированные инструменты находит синтаксические недочёты. Регулярная верификация помогает казино 7к поддерживать отличное уровень создания и соответствие требованиям.


Comments

Leave a Reply

Your email address will not be published. Required fields are marked *